Azure Red Hat OpenShift Service Operator

Azure Red Hat OpenShift Service Operator is a service-agent role for the user-assigned managed identity associated with the ARO Service operator. It allows that operator to maintain machine health, network configuration, monitoring, and managed-service functions required for continued cluster operation. Azure Red Hat OpenShift creates a separate assignment of this role on the ARO managed resource group for the service-managed resources. Its published permissions are Azure control-plane Actions with no DataActions; it is not a human OpenShift administration role.

Practical scope

The ARO service creates the assignment on the managed resource group. For customer-owned resources outside that group, Microsoft documents customer-created assignments to the corresponding ARO Service operator identity only at the control-plane and worker subnets plus the documented optional NSG, route table, and NAT gateway resources. Do not infer additional external assignment scopes from the role's Actions.

Assignment guidance

Allow the ARO service to create Azure Red Hat OpenShift Service Operator on the managed resource group. For customer-owned infrastructure, assign it only to the dedicated ARO Service operator identity at the control-plane and worker subnets plus the documented optional NSG, route table, and NAT gateway resources, exactly as listed in the current identity architecture and deployment examples. Do not duplicate the managed-resource-group assignment or extrapolate other external scopes from Actions, and do not grant the role to human administrators.

What permissions does the Azure Red Hat OpenShift Service Operator Azure role grant?

The role definition grants 10 combined control-plane and data-plane actions. Representative operations include: Microsoft.Network/virtualNetworks/subnets/read; Microsoft.Network/virtualNetworks/subnets/write; Microsoft.Network/natGateways/join/action; Microsoft.Network/routeTables/join/action; Microsoft.Network/networkSecurityGroups/join/action; and Microsoft.Network/serviceEndpointPolicies/join/action. What are the security risks of the Azure Red Hat OpenShift Service Operator Azure role?

Key considerations when assigning Azure Red Hat OpenShift Service Operator: The role can change cluster network resources and list storage account keys, which Microsoft says provide full storage-account data access and can sign SAS tokens, affecting connectivity and exposing shared-key credentials to the service identity.; and A broader customer-created external assignment or a human assignment would grant infrastructure permissions outside the documented ARO component boundary and bypass the separation among core operator identities..
